The market is segmented based on material type, application, and end-use industry.
In terms of material type, the market is categorized into aramid, polyamide, polyolefin, cotton fibers, polybenzimidazole, and others. Aramid fabrics are widely used for their high strength and heat-resistant properties, making them ideal for applications such as firefighting and military gear. Polyamide fabrics offer good abrasion resistance, while polyolefin fabrics are known for their chemical resistance. The choice of material depends on the specific requirements of the end-use industry.
The application segments of the protective fabric market include thermal protection, mechanical protection, chemical protection, ballistic protection, radiation protection, and others. Thermal protection fabrics are crucial in industries dealing with high temperatures, such as metalworking and foundries. Mechanical protection fabrics are used in construction and manufacturing sectors to prevent injuries from sharp objects or machinery. Chemical protection fabrics are designed to resist exposure to hazardous substances.
The end-use industries driving the demand for protective fabrics include construction & manufacturing, oil & gas, healthcare, firefighting, aerospace & defense, and others. Construction and manufacturing sectors have stringent safety regulations, leading to a high demand for protective clothing. The oil and gas industry requires flame-resistant fabrics to protect workers from potential hazards.The global protective fabric market is experiencing substantial growth driven by the increasing focus on safety across various industries.
